This audiobook is about fragile things: about the brittle old age, about timid childhood, about neighbors in the same stairwell who suddenly disappear from the bench, about a smoky church on the top floor of a hospital, about a reserved-seat carriage where a woman loudly snored all night, about lost letters from Mariupol, about red currant that bleeds if you pick it carelessly from the branch, about the world glimpsed from under the brim of a new USA California baseball cap.
